FOOT LOCKER, INC. REPORTS FIRST QUARTER 2024 FINANCIAL RESULTS;

REAFFIRMS 2024 OUTLOOK

 

●   Total Sales Decreased 2.8%; Comparable Sales Decreased 1.8%

●   Global Foot Locker and Kids Foot Locker Comparable Sales Increased 1.1%

●   EPS of $0.09 and Non-GAAP EPS of $0.22

●   Inventory Decreased 5.6% Year-over-Year

●   Reaffirms First-Half and Full-Year 2024 Non-GAAP EPS Outlook

 

NEW YORK, NY, May 30, 2024 – Foot Locker, Inc. (NYSE: FL), the New York-based specialty athletic retailer, today reported financial results for its first quarter ended May 4, 2024.

First Quarter Results

 

 

Total sales decreased by 2.8%, to $1,874 million, as compared with sales of $1,927 million in the first quarter of 2023. Excluding the effect of foreign exchange rate fluctuations, total sales for the first quarter decreased by 2.4%.

 

 

Comparable sales decreased by 1.8%, including a 220 basis-point impact from the continued repositioning of the Champs Sports banner. Global Foot Locker and Kids Foot Locker comparable sales increased 1.1%.

 

Please refer to the Sales by Banner table below for detailed sales performance by banner and region.

 

 

 

 

Gross margin declined by 120 basis points as compared with the prior-year period, with markdowns sequentially moderating compared to the fourth quarter of 2023, partially offset by occupancy leverage.

 

 

SG&A as a percentage of sales increased by 220 basis points compared with the prior-year period, with investments in technology and brand-building as well as higher inflation, partially offset by savings from the cost optimization program, ongoing expense discipline, and a shift in the timing of expenses into the second quarter from the first quarter of 2024.

 

 

First quarter net income was $8 million, as compared with net income of $36 million in the corresponding prior-year period. On a Non-GAAP basis, net income was $21 million, as compared with $66 million in the corresponding prior-year period.

 

 

First quarter earnings per share were $0.09, as compared with earnings per share of $0.38 in the first quarter of 2023. Non-GAAP earnings per share decreased to $0.22 in the first quarter, as compared with $0.70 in the corresponding prior-year period.

 

See the tables below for the reconciliation of Non-GAAP measures.

 

Balance Sheet

 

At quarter-end, the Company’s cash and cash equivalents totaled $282 million, while total debt was $446 million.

 

As of May 4, 2024, the Company’s merchandise inventories were $1.7 billion, 5.6% lower than at the end of the first quarter last year. Excluding the effect of foreign currency fluctuations, merchandise inventories decreased by 4.9% as compared with the first quarter of last year.

 

Store Base Update

 

During the first quarter, the Company opened 4 new stores and closed 37 stores. Also during the quarter, the Company remodeled or relocated 16 stores and updated 13 stores to our current design standards, which incorporate key elements of our current brand design specifications.

 

As of May 4, 2024, the Company operated 2,490 stores in 26 countries in North America, Europe, Asia, Australia, and New Zealand. In addition, 206 franchised stores were operating in the Middle East and Asia.

 

 

 

Reaffirming 2024 Financial Outlook

 

The Company’s full year 2024 outlook, representing the 52 weeks ending February 1, 2025, is summarized in the table below. 

 

The full-year Non-GAAP EPS guidance of $1.50-$1.70 includes an approximate $0.10 non-recurring charge in the second quarter of 2024 from the anticipated rollout to the rest of North America of the Company’s enhanced FLX loyalty program. This charge is anticipated as loyalty points will be converted into additional benefits for the Company’s customers.

Non-GAAP Financial Measures

 

In addition to reporting the Company’s financial results in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les (“GAAP”), the Company reports certain financial results that differ from what is reported under GAAP. Non-GAAP financial measures that will be presented will exclude (i) gains or losses related to our minority investments, (ii) impairments and other, and (iii) certain tax matters that we believe are nonrecurring or unusual in nature.

 

Certain financial measures are identified as non-GAAP, such as sales changes excluding foreign currency fluctuations, adjusted income before income taxes, adjusted net income, and adjusted diluted earnings per share. We present certain amounts as excluding the effects of foreign currency fluctuations, which are also considered non-GAAP measures. Where amounts are expressed as excluding the effects of foreign currency fluctuations, such changes are determined by translating all amounts in both years using the prior-year average foreign exchange rates. Presenting amounts on a constant currency basis is useful to investors because it enables them to better understand the changes in our business that are not related to currency movements.

 

These non-GAAP measures are presented because we believe they assist investors in allowing a more direct comparison of our performance across reporting periods on a consistent basis by excluding items that we do not believe are indicative of our core business or affect comparability. In addition, these non-GAAP measures are useful in assessing our progress in achieving our long-term financial objectives and are consistent with how executive compensation is determined.

 

We estimate the tax effect of all non-GAAP adjustments by applying a marginal tax rate to each item. The income tax items represent the discrete amount that affected the period. The non-GAAP financial information is provided in addition, and not as an alternative, to our reported results prepared in accordance with GAAP. Notes on Non-GAAP Adjustments:

 

(1)

For the first quarter of 2024, impairment and other included a loss accrual for legal claims of $7 million and a $7 million impairment of long-lived assets and right-of-use assets related to the Company's decision to no longer operate, and to sublease, one of its larger unprofitable stores in Europe.

 

For the first quarter of 2023, impairment and other included transformation consulting expense of $19 million, impairment charges of $18 million, primarily accelerated tenancy charges on right-of-use assets for the closures of the Sidestep banner and certain Foot Locker Asia stores, and $2 million of reorganizations costs, primarily related the closure of a North American distribution center, and other costs associated with the closures of the Sidestep banner and certain Foot Locker Asia stores.

   

 

(2)

For the first quarters of 2024 and 2023, other income / expense consisted of $2 million and $1 million, respectively, of our share of losses related to equity method investments.

 

(3)

In the first quarter of 2023, the Company recorded a $4 million benefit related to income tax reserves due to a statute of limitations release.
